Prom and grand march activities for Breton Education Centre students were held on Saturday.
Article content
The momentous occasion saw students gather at Colliery Lands Park in New Waterford for photos before heading back to the school gymnasium for the grand march.
Article content
Article content
Prom and safe grad activities followed.
Article content
Graduation ceremonies were set for Monday.
